The nonlinear traffic flow model,which is based on the Lorentz system,is discussed by using the homotopy analysis method (HAM).By choosing deferent initial approximation solutions and deferent linear operators,we obtain the approximation solution of the nonlinear model.By comparing the present results with the previous related studies,we conclude that the HAM is superior to the differ-ential transform method.The correctness of the theoretical analysis is confirmed by numerical simula-tion.%应用同伦分析法(H AM)研究在劳伦兹系统基础上构建的非线性交通模型。通过选取适当的初始解和线性算子,得到方程的近似解。与已有结果的比较发现,在研究这类非线性问题时,同伦分析法优于微分变换法,并通过数值模拟验证了结果的正确性。
